Summary

Como Elementary is a PK-5 school in the Fort Worth Independent School District (Isd) serving 422 students in a historically significant neighborhood near the Cultural District, where over 95% of students qualify for free or reduced lunch.

This school has achieved a remarkable turnaround, jumping from the 35th percentile statewide in 2024 to the 63rd percentile (3 stars) in 2025—its best performance in over a decade. What truly sets Como apart is its exceptional success with high-need student groups. Hispanic students rank in the 92nd percentile (5 stars) statewide, and students from low socioeconomic backgrounds rank in the 84th percentile (4 stars). These results far exceed those at nearby high-poverty schools like M L Phillips Elementary and Luella Merrett Elementary, which continue to struggle. Special education students also saw a massive improvement, jumping from the 2nd percentile to the 75th percentile in just two years. In the 2025-2026 school year, Como's proficiency rates in Reading and Math exceeded the Fort Worth ISD average in every grade level tested (3rd, 4th, and 5th)—a rare feat for a school with such high poverty levels.

A key factor in this success appears to be the school's bilingual program. Fourth graders taking the Reading test in Spanish achieved a 77.78% proficiency rate, more than double the district (32.28%) and state (37.14%) averages. This contrasts sharply with nearby high-performing schools like Tanglewood Elementary and Overton Park Elementary, which have less than 20% of students on free/reduced lunch and consistently rank in the top 5% of the state. Como's spending per student ($14,867) is higher than some struggling neighbors but lower than Tanglewood ($21,142), suggesting the turnaround is about how funds are used, not just how much is spent.
